A synchrotron is an extremely powerful research infrastructure for generating X-rays that makes it possible to analyze molecular and atomic structures as well as surfaces. It allows a much deeper and more precise insight into materials than laboratory-based radiation sources. This makes them an ideal tool for the characterization and development of new materials. This presentation shows practical examples how the unique possibilities of the brilliant X-ray light of a synchrotron can help to improve the performance and quality of materials in a wide range of application areas, such as the energy industry, life sciences or packaging industry.

The Hi-Acts innovation platform is jointly operated by 5 Helmholtz research centers and connects players from industry, medicine and research around the topic of accelerator-based technologies. Hi-Acts offers customized solutions and support to enable industrial users to use research infrastructures such as a synchrotron as quickly and easily as possible for their specific R&D or quality questions.
